In the Linux kernel, the following vulnerability has been resolved:
irqchip/ts4800: Fix missing chained handler cleanup on remove
The driver installs a chained handler for the parent interrupt during probe
using irq_set_chained_handler_and_data(), but the remove function does not
clear this handler. This leaves a dangling handler that may be called when
the parent interrupt fires after the driver has been removed, potentially
accessing freed memory and causing a kernel crash.
Additionally, the parent_irq obtained via irq_of_parse_and_map() is not
stored, making it inaccessible in the remove function. Moreover, interrupt
mappings created during probe are not properly disposed.
Fix this by:
- Saving parent_irq in probe
- Clearing the chained handler with NULL in ts4800_ic_remove()
- Disposing all IRQ mappings before domain removal to prevent resource
leaks
